    I mean, potentially unpopular opinion, but I'd rather DRK didn't get a HoT.

    That's not to say I hope DRK doesn't get some sustainable form of self-healing -- I'm a huge advocate of it being a leech tank like WAR (or usurping WAR for that position given their respective histories and aesthetics, not to mention DRK's long-standing precedent through Sole Survivor, AD and Tar Pit) -- and I'm well aware it's the only tank left without a HoT at this point.
    But unless it's being slowly leeched from enemies (... I have some thoughts on Salted Earth now actually), I feel like a HoT simply isn't DRK's style or aesthetic, y'know? Especially not giving healing effects to other people, since that strays perhaps too closely to the aesthetic of the PLD that it exists in opposition to.

    That being said, as far as "consume Dark Mind to improve Dark Missionary"... I will advise we tread lightly, since if we're arguing for any kind of buff to Dark Missionary, we have to keep in mind that it occupies the same niche as GNB's Heart of Light, much as Shake It Off and Divine Veil do with each other.
    ... Not to mention that there's the potential for DMind to be relegated to being saved exclusively for DMissionary to consume it for the boost. While that's not an issue for Shake It Off, the effects it consumes have individually strong use-cases and the benefit they give SIO is relatively small, unlike present DMind for a raidwide HoT (just look at RPR's HoT, which even at 50p is still fairly hefty, and for a tank to get value out of it you could expect stronger).

    DRK with a Hot in my opinion would be a great boon. Heals are only good if used with intent and calculation, healing is the hardest form of tankiness to use (albeit still easy). Healing at full HP does literally nothing, we all know this. The idea is you're taking damage and taking damage, losing HP between barriers, then consume defensives to mitigate more for longer and heal that damage back up. 200 potency as a HoT is the same as Aurora and Aurora is not exactly making GNB broken in sustain. It would also relive at least some stress in TLD situations (better option being fix TLD but I've accepted that won't happen).

    The idea here is that it would reduce damage by less that Dark Mind so that DM is still stronger vs magic damage, but also add usability to the skill in situations where it is not useful. 10% reduction is a good place to sit. PLD gets 20% reduced from their shield and then 15% from raw reduction with a hot, War gets reduction, healing, AND a shield (but that's an outlier, they're just stoo strong), GNB gets 15% with 15% and a fat heal, so I think it's only fair that DRK would be able to get 10% from this skill, get a HoT from it, cast Oblation after casting this ability to stack them and get 10% + 10% with a HoT. Since TBN exists the percentage being lower is fair in the context of tank busters. Sustainability in HoT form is most impactful in dungeons, where DRK suffers the most. I know you don't agree, but the fact is the majority do agree DRK needs help in dungeons.

    Sorry, I read into your idea more of the earlier contexts regarding Dark Mind than I should have, I think? To be clear, would the above idea of consumption be primarily aimed at dealing with varying damage intake or more of just giving you another way to use Dark Mind for when there's no magic damage to mitigate (a bit alike to the earlier ideas in which Dark Artskresia could toggle Dark Mind to something anti-physical instead)?
    Yes and no? Hard to word this... So basically Dark Mind keeps its usability it currently has and can optionally be used to fuel another defensive ability, but only if a heal is desired. Dark Mind is in fact very good when it is useful, the problem is the rarity in which it is used. DRK is not the magic-damage-tank it's just the tank-that-can't-take-physical-damage-well.

    Definitely a place of wildly different interpretations.

    As I see it, DRK is a job that is first and foremost about the principles of vindication, pragmatism, and paying evil unto evil, all while willfully setting aside their conniptions about "dishonor" or "scarring their soul" for the power to accomplish this task. This (combined with its history) puts it into a position of such profane acts as fortifying itself with the blood and life force of its foes -- as you say, pushing on through embracing the abyss.
    I mean hell, one of its signature skills is Abyssal Drain, just a shame about how far it's fallen.
    It's not just about the source of the magic, but the depths you would willingly plunge to both for and with it. As you tell Sidurgu, "So long as innocents suffer, I will not forsake the abyss."

    Meanwhile, WAR's style of tanking is about persistence and shrugging off hits due to a mix of the Inner Beast suppressing their ability to feel pain, and battlefield adrenaline.
    I see its shift into being the "drain tank" more as just an evolution of the popularity of using Nascent Flash over Raw Intuition. And it getting Nascent Flash in the first place as a copout to not really knowing how to have WAR be the offtank by this interpretation, given "pain suppression and adrenaline" are all-natural and hard to stretch beyond what is self-serving, where at least the other three tanks have some magic for flexibility in this dimension.
